2026-07-072026-07-07http://salesiana.dossiersoluciones.com/handle/123456789/67325In studying Nakayama's 1958 conjecture on rings of infinite dominant dimension, Auslander and Reiten proposed the following generalization: Let Lambda be an Artin algebra and M a Lambda-generator such that Ext^i_Lambda(M,M)=0 for all i \geq 1; then M is projective. This conjecture makes sense for any ring. We establish Auslander and Reiten's conjecture for excellent Cohen--Macaulay normal domains containing the rational numbers, and slightly more generally.12 pages, minor changes, this version to appearCommutative AlgebraRings and Algebras13D07; 16G50; 16E30On a conjecture of Auslander and Reitentext
